SDM Kolakulathadi Lepa - #33347

Lincoln
FREE

I am feeling a bit lost with my skin lately, and I am hoping someone here can help. A few months ago, I started seeing some weird rashes on my arms and neck. I thought it was just dry skin or maybe an allergy, but nothing seems to work! I even tried a bunch of over-the-counter creams, but no relief. Then my friend recommended SDM Kolakulathadi Lepa for skin issues, saying it worked wonders for her. Now, I read on a few Ayurveda blogs that SDM Kolakulathadi Lepa is supposed to be great for conditions like this because of its herbal ingredients. I figured, why not give it a try? I started applying it regularly, and while I noticed a slight improvement at first, it’s like the rashes are just hanging around, you know? Sometimes they get red and itchy, and I just don't know what I am doing wrong. Anyone here had similar experiences with SDM Kolakulathadi Lepa? Did it take time to really kick in or am I missing something in the application? Also, should I be doing something else alongside using the lepa? I’m honestly feeling kinda anxious about it. Thanks a lot in advance!

Using SDM Kolakulathadi Lepa can be beneficial given its formulation is designed to tackle skin issues by balancing the Pitta and Kapha doshas, which often contribute to inflammatory conditions like rashes. The initial improvement you noticed is a good sign but may indicate that a more comprehensive approach could be beneficial. Here’s where you can do a few things differently:

Firstly, check how consistently you’re applying the lepa. Ideally, it should be applied evenly to the affected areas twice daily after cleansing the skin with lukewarm water. This helps the skin absorb the corrective herbs effectively. If you haven’t already, make sure skin is free of any heavy synthetic creams or lotions residue that might hinder absorption.

Hydration and diet play key roles. Consuming more hydrating foods like cucumber, lettuce, and certain fruits can assist in calming the inflammation from inside out. Ensure you drink plenty of fluids, but avoid too much caffeine which can be dehydrating. Consider incorporating teas like chamomile or licorice, known for their soothing properties.

It may also be helpful to minimize direct exposure to sunlight, using SPF. Sunlight can exacerbate rashes making them redder and more irritable. Wearing loose, cotton clothing can also prevent additional irritation.

Sometimes, rashes persist due to internal imbalances. Assess your diet and lifestyl. Avoiding spicy, oily, and fermented foods reduces Pitta aggravation. A more sattvic diet—one focusing on fresh, whole foods which are neither too hot nor too heavy—is beneficial.

Stress can exacerbate skin conditions, so engaging in a daily relaxation practice, like yoga or pranayama, could ease any anxiety and improve skin health over time.

If the situation does not improve despite these efforts, I would recommend you consult with an Ayurvedic practitioner directly. They can provide a thorough evaluation of your prakriti (personal constitution) and current imbalances, offering tailored herbal remedies or treatments like panchakarma tailored to your needs. Skin issues can sometimes reflect deeper systemic imbalances, so it’s wise not to overlook broader health factors.

It seems like you’re dealing with a recurring skin issue, and exploring SDM Kolakulathadi Lepa is a good move given its reputation in Ayurveda for addressing such conditions. This herbal formulation typically includes ingredients known for their anti-inflammatory and soothing properties, helpful for rashes.

However, the persistence of your symptoms suggests there might be underlying imbalances that need addressing beyond topical treatment. In Ayurveda, skin issues are often linked to imbalances in the doshas, particularly Pitta and Kapha, as these govern heat and moisture in the body. The lingering redness and itchiness might be indicative of Pitta imbalance, possibly aggravated when the skin’s natural balance is disrupted.

For more effective results, consider these steps:

1. Dietary Adjustments: Adopt a Pitta-pacifying diet. This means avoiding hot, spicy, and oily foods that may exacerbate skin conditions. Incorporate cooling foods like cucumbers, leafy greens, and sweet fruits which can help balance Pitta.

2. Internal Cleansing: You may benefit from a mild herbal purgative, under guidance, to detoxify internally.

3. Application Technique: When using the lepa, apply a thin layer twice daily on clean skin. Cover only the affected areas. Leave it on as directed or until it naturally dries, then wash gently with lukewarm water.

4. Hydration and Rest: Staying hydrated and ensuring good sleep is crucial for Pitta balance.

5. Professional Opinion: Consider consulting with an Ayurvedic practitioner to tailor a more specific plan and evaluate if additional herbal supplements can be incorporated. They might provide insight into your unique prakriti and the current dosha aggravation.

If the rashes worsen, it remains critical to see a healthcare provider to rule out serious skin conditions or allergies. While Ayurveda can provide supportive care, persistent or worsening symptoms should always be checked by a medical professional.
